Defining automation in everyday life

Automation in daily life refers to the use of technology and systems that perform tasks or make decisions with minimal human intervention. Examples include smart thermostats adjusting temperatures based on user habits, navigation apps rerouting traffic, or email filters sorting incoming messages. These systems rely on algorithms and data processing to streamline choices, often making our routines more efficient but also subtly influencing our preferences and behaviors.

The Fundamentals of Automation in Decision Processes

Automation simplifies complex decisions by providing quick, data-driven suggestions. For instance, recommendation engines on shopping sites analyze your browsing history to suggest products, reducing the cognitive load of evaluating options manually. Psychologically, automated suggestions can create routines that become habitual, reinforcing certain choices over others. However, it’s important to balance automation with human intuition—over-reliance may diminish our ability to think critically or recognize nuanced factors that machines might overlook.

Cognitive Biases and Automation: When Automation Shapes Our Perceptions

Automation can reinforce existing biases by presenting information that aligns with our preferences or stereotypes. For example, a social media feed algorithm might predominantly display content that confirms our beliefs, leading to echo chambers. Daily decisions—such as choosing news sources or products—are often influenced by automated suggestions that unintentionally skew perceptions. To mitigate this, staying critically aware of automated influences and actively seeking diverse perspectives is vital. Engaging in reflective practices enhances our capacity to discern automated nudges from genuine preferences.

The Impact of Automation on Personal and Professional Decisions

Routine automation enhances productivity by handling repetitive tasks—think scheduling emails or managing finances—freeing cognitive resources for more complex decisions. However, this can lead to decision fatigue, where the quality of choices deteriorates over time. Automation acts as a coping mechanism, reducing mental strain but also raising ethical concerns about over-dependence and loss of autonomy. Striking a balance between leveraging automation and maintaining active decision-making is essential for personal growth and professional integrity.
